I met Nicole Sullivan at Comic Con!
She was at the con for a Mad TV panel and signing, so I brought my The King of Queens DVD hoping to meet her. As soon as she saw the DVD in my hands, her face lit up and she said, “Ask me anything about the show!” Honestly, my mind went completely blank, but I managed to tell her she was one of my favorite characters and how much the show means to me.
We ended up chatting about her storylines, how it was working with her now husband on the show, and how much of an honor it was to work alongside Jerry Stiller.
Since Jerry couldn't be there, she offered to sign his name right below hers, telling me, “If Jerry were here, he’d be totally down to sign this for you.” It was such a sweet, thoughtful gesture. She was incredibly kind, genuine, and utterly hilarious!
